Address 0 PPC

PQdudhshTgJ5eJ1cqwLmMnzEX538ha9558

Confirmed

Total Received57.653223 PPC
Total Sent57.653223 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PQdudhshTgJ5eJ1cqwLmMnzEX538ha955857.653223 PPC
Fee: 0.01 PPC
527002 Confirmations57.643223 PPC
Fee: 0.02 PPC
527203 Confirmations57.95588 PPC